The Kouri Bridge South Observatory (Ohdouhara) is on Yagaji Island, a small island off Nago in the northern part of Okinawa’s main island.
From here you can look out over Kouri Island, and the combination of clear water and the Kouri Bridge makes for a genuinely spectacular view.
Most people stay around 15 minutes, stopping off on the way to Kouri Island to take a few photographs before driving on.

Kouri Bridge

Kouri Bridge runs about 1,960 m from Yagaji Island across to Kouri Island.

Kaeru Island (Frog Island)

Kaeru Island is the small island visible from the Kouri Bridge South Observatory.
At low tide it is close enough to walk to.

The Kouri Bridge South Observatory (Ohdouhara) has a free car park.
There is space for around 25 cars.
As this is somewhere people stop briefly to take photographs and enjoy the view — around 15 minutes — finding a space is usually straightforward.

A rental car is the way to see Okinawa

For getting around Okinawa’s main island, a rental car is by far the best option.
Shuri Castle in Naha, the beautiful beaches of the north, American Village in Chatan — the sights are scattered across the island, and with a car you can take them in at your own pace. Local buses are infrequent and rarely run to time, so having a car makes a real difference to the trip.
Cars fill up quickly in the peak season, so we recommend booking early once your travel dates are set. One important note for overseas visitors: to drive in Japan you must obtain an International Driving Permit (Geneva Convention) in your home country before you depart, and remember that traffic in Japan drives on the left.
